How do i generate a time vector p2 that contains 𝑛 number of samples in the range from 0 to the time duration of the sound signal in sa2.wav. Here, 𝑛 is a fixed number dependent on the length (number of samples) of the auditory spectrogram.

Try this —
[y,Fs] = audioread('sa2.wav');
L = size(y,1);
p2 = linspace(0, L-1, L)/Fs;
